Korie Lucious, a junior guard on Michigan State's basketball team, pleaded guilty to misdemeanor reckless driving on Thursday in 54-B District Court.
Lucious was arrested early Monday morning on suspicion of drunken driving in East Lansing. He will be sentenced at 8:15 a.m. on Dec. 20. The lesser charge of reckless driving will stand as long as Lucious stays out of trouble prior to sentencing.
Michigan State head coach Tom Izzo had this to say about Lucious' arrest:
“I am disappointed in Korie, and Korie’s disappointed in himself,” men’s basketball head coach Tom Izzo said Friday in a statement on the incident. “We look forward to moving past this.”
